Features compared
- Claude AI integration inside Adobe Premiere Pro for natural language editing commands
- Automated cut and sequence suggestions based on user prompts
- Streamlined workflow that keeps editors within the Premiere Pro environment
- AI-assisted repetitive task automation to speed up video production
- Text-to-first-cut video assembly using natural language descriptions
- AI-powered scene recognition and clip selection from raw footage
- Automatic sequencing of video segments based on shot descriptions
- Powered by TwelveLabs multimodal video understanding engine
Pros & cons
- Works natively inside Premiere Pro so there is no context switching between apps
- Leverages Claude AI for accurate and nuanced natural language understanding
- Saves significant time on repetitive editing tasks and sequence building
- Requires an active Adobe Premiere Pro subscription to function at all
- Still an emerging tool so some advanced editing scenarios may not be fully supported
- Saves significant time on tedious first-pass video editing
- Intuitive text-based interface requires no advanced editing skills
- Backed by TwelveLabs' industry-leading video AI technology
- Fine-tuning and advanced editing still requires a separate video editor
- Pricing structure is not fully transparent on the public website
